With FLEXIcontent v3.0.7
When you are in admin mode of template : (administrator/index.php?option=com_flexicontent&view=templates)
If you are connected with French default language
You don't have the english translation if french translation is empty
You don't have the french translation if you paste the english translation in french file (fr-FR.ini)

So you just obtain :
FLEXI_TMPL_BLOG_ITEM_DEFAULT_TITLE
FLEXI_TMPL_BLOG_ITEM_SHORT_DESC
...

I think that it will the same with other languages

Hello

- by default english is loaded
- then it is overriden by configured language

the French language file must have misclosed Quotes,
- if french language files do not have misclosed quotes then the english translation will show

files are:
components/com_flexicontent/templates/blog/language/en-GB/en-GB.ini
components/com_flexicontent/templates/blog/language/fr-FR/fr-FR.ini

I made this mistake in Joomla Language configuration (hope that can help someone else) :
I forgot to create french content : Extensions > Language Manager > Content > New : Français (FR)
Now all is all right
